GCS type low-voltage switchgear (hereinafter referred to as device) is the ministry of electric power industry, machinery industry to promote the technological progress of low-voltage distribution industry in China, accelerate the upgrading of low-voltage distribution of switch equipment, protect and promote the national industry for the purpose, in 1995 entrust the source electric co., LTD organized two GCS type low-voltage switchgear joint design group (hereinafter referred to as the two joint group) complete design and development, at present in the country has been preliminary affirmation and selection, to facilitate the design, use unit application, write this specification.
The device is suitable for power conversion, distribution and control of power, distribution and motor control center, capacitor compensation, including power plant, substation, petrochemical department, factory and mining enterprises, and high-rise buildings.
In the power plant with large single capacity, the low-voltage power control center and motor control center can meet the special needs of the interface with the computer.

The surrounding air temperature shall not be higher than + 40℃, not less than-5℃, and the average temperature within 24 hours shall not be higher than + 35℃. When exceeding, the operation shall be reduced according to the actual situation. For indoor use, the altitude of the use site shall not exceed 2,000 m.
The relative humidity of the surrounding air should not exceed 50% at the highest temperature is + 40℃, and a large relative humidity is allowed at the lower temperature, such as 90% at + 20℃. It should be considered the effect of accidental condensation due to the temperature change.
